Перейти к содержанию
    

Неравномерное перемещение на микрошаге

Здравствуйте!

Возникла такая проблема:

есть моторизированный стол с передачей шестерня-рейка, моторы по двум осям управляются драйверами Allegro A4988 с шагом 1/16 ; при перемещении с длительной задержкой между шагами происходит что-то странное – на некоторых шагах стол перемещается заметно больше чем на остальных (на глаз – как будто происходит небольшой рывок); задержка между шагами двигателя составляет около 100 миллисекунд, шаги вроде бы не пропускает, поведение одинаковое на всех осях.

 

Вопрос такой - с чем это может быть связано, с механикой передачи или с чем-то еще, или может быть такое что при микрошаге производится неконстантый поворот оси?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Здравствуйте!

Возникла такая проблема:

как будто происходит небольшой рывок

Трение? Сухое.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В данном случае один микрошаг не может осилить вашу механику, поэтому только последующие микрошаги как бы выдергивают магнитную

систему (рывком не по синусоидальной траектории). Если бы полный шаг шаговика не осиливал вашу механику, то соответственно терялись размеры или т.п..

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Трение? Сухое.

Пробовал с жидкой смазкой эффект тот же. Попробую еще с чем нибудь вроде солидола.

 

В данном случае один микрошаг не может осилить вашу механику, поэтому только последующие микрошаги как бы выдергивают магнитную

систему (рывком не по синусоидальной траектории). Если бы полный шаг шаговика не осиливал вашу механику, то соответственно терялись размеры или т.п..

Не подскажете, как называется такой эффект, может где подробнее можно про него почитать? Или это решается только установкой мотора с большим моментом?

У меня используется вот такой мотор - http://www.stepperonline.com/9deg-thin-ste...0504s-p-88.html

 

Какое напряжение вы подаете на MOSFET драйвера (величина напряжения Vbb)?

12V

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Здравствуйте!

Возникла такая проблема:

есть моторизированный стол с передачей шестерня-рейка, моторы по двум осям управляются драйверами Allegro A4988 с шагом 1/16 ; при перемещении с длительной задержкой между шагами происходит что-то странное – на некоторых шагах стол перемещается заметно больше чем на остальных (на глаз – как будто происходит небольшой рывок); задержка между шагами двигателя составляет около 100 миллисекунд, шаги вроде бы не пропускает, поведение одинаковое на всех осях.

 

Вопрос такой - с чем это может быть связано, с механикой передачи или с чем-то еще, или может быть такое что при микрошаге производится неконстантый поворот оси?

 

Возможно проблема в микросхеме А4988. Давно делал драйвер на А3979 и у нее на 1/16 была похожая проблема.

Драйвер самодельный или покупали?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Пробовал с жидкой смазкой эффект тот же. Попробую еще с чем нибудь вроде солидола.

Сухое трение - это когда заедает при малой силе. Жидкое трение - сила зависит от скорости. При нулевой равна нулю. Более сильный моторчик поможет. Или редуктор.?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Ваш эффект называется "сдернуть поезд с места" ;) . Мощность двигателя определяется исходя от вашей механики.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

12V

Ну так а чего тут еще ожидать... Хорошо известная проблема... Запитывайте по максимуму. Я бы для начала советовал поэкспериментировать с 24-мя вольтами. Только будьте осторожны -- при максимальном напряжении драйвера Алегро очень плохо себя чувствуют и могут перегореть...

 

В некотором понимании согласен с Iptash. При 12-ти вольтах вы пытаетесь "сдернуть поезд с места"

 

Да и движок у вас способен только на то что бы принтерные головки гонять...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Возможно проблема в микросхеме А4988. Давно делал драйвер на А3979 и у нее на 1/16 была похожая проблема.

Драйвер самодельный или покупали?

Драйвер уже в сборе, похожий на http://www.pololu.com/catalog/product/1182

 

Ну так а чего тут еще ожидать... Хорошо известная проблема... Запитывайте по максимуму. Я бы для начала советовал поэкспериментировать с 24-мя вольтами. Только будьте осторожны -- при максимальном напряжении драйвера Алегро очень плохо себя чувствуют и могут перегореть...

 

В некотором понимании согласен с Iptash. При 12-ти вольтах вы пытаетесь "сдернуть поезд с места"

 

Да и движок у вас способен только на то что бы принтерные головки гонять...

12V бралось из спецификации мотора (8.5V), попробую побольше дать.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

12V бралось из спецификации мотора (8.5V)

Вы лучше взгляните на кривые токов в обмотках мотора при его вращении в нагруженном и свободном состояниях...

Неплохо если бы вы их выложили на всеобщее обозрение/дискуссию...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Только будьте осторожны -- при максимальном напряжении драйвера Алегро очень плохо себя чувствуют и могут перегореть...
Уже второй раз читаю про это на форуме. У вас есть личный отрицательный опыт? У меня только положительный для A3987 и A4989 при питании от +48В.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

У меня только положительный для A3987 и A4989 при питании от +48В.

Если говорить про А4989... Вы вводили какие-то дополнительные элементы в схему по сравнению из стандартной схемой включения?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Если говорить про А4989... Вы вводили какие-то дополнительные элементы в схему по сравнению из стандартной схемой включения?
Не совсем понятно какую схему включения вы имеете ввиду. Эту? Но отвечу - да, вводил.

Но вы так и не ответили на мой вопрос :(

3986_Demo_Docs.pdf

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...